    A couple of mates and me were invited to do this for the opening ceremony on Malham Lings back in 1965 - I've still got the Invite from Lord Strang somewhere.

    As they didn't open it at either end, we did it N-S so that we'd get the best length of a walk. Some days were long, some quite short, but things were definitely a bit different in those days ...

    Night 1 - Kirk Yetholme YH
    Night 2 - Yearning Hall - ruin / barn in Cheviots
    Night 3 - Once Brewed YH
    Night 4 - Barn at Haltwhistle
    Night 5 - Part-built house on slopes above Alston
    Night 6 - Knock YH (Dufton didn't exist then)
    Night 7 - Langdon YH
    Night 8 - Barn near Bowes
    Night 9 - Grinton Lodge YH (Keld YH was shut)
    Night 10 - Bradford Pothole Club Dump at Brackenbottom
    Night 11 - finished at Malham

    I still have some beautiful memories. Hope you enjoy it whichever way you go!!
